Stay at the Best Western North I-25 Hotel, conveniently located just off I-25, and enjoy easy access to popular nearby attractions like the Anderson-Abruzzo Albuquerque International Balloon Museum, Cliff’s Amusement Park, or Sandia Casino. In October, you wont want to miss the world’s largest balloon festival: The Albuquerque International Balloon Fiesta, featuring over 500 hot air balloons taking flight over the city each year. Our hotel is less than two miles to the park and the biggest event of the year.Our completely non-smoking hotel features a hot breakfast buffet each morning, a large parking lot and complimentary high-speed wireless internet. The outdoor pool is open seasonally from Memorial Day to Labor Day weekends. Our newly renovated fitness center has state of the art equipment for your morning routine. Guests are also offered water refilling stations and ice machines.Located less than 15 minutes from Albuquerque International Sunport and surrounded by a myriad of shopping and dining choices, our hotel is located right where you want to be. For our business guests, our convenient access to multiple office parks makes your commute quick. Our leisure guests enjoy lovely views of the Sandia Mountains from the top floor. Whether you are here on business or pleasure, our hotel has all the amenities needed for a hassle-free trip.

The Albuquerque International Sunport (Airport) is right down the street from our Albuquerque hotel and free airport shuttle service is offered daily. Pets are allowed at this airport property and guests are treated to a free full hot breakfast daily. The buffet spread includes piping hot waffles, eggs, sausage, endless sweet pastries and fruits, hot and cold cereals, yogurt, chilled juices and 100% Arabica coffee. The Kirtland Air Force Base is also nearby, as is Cutter Aviation and the University of New Mexico. Even when guests are traveling on business there are many attractions to enjoy during down time. The Rio Grande Zoo and Bio Park Albuquerque, Sandia Peak Aerial Tramway, and Balloon Fiesta Albuquerque are just a few options. The Albuquerque International Balloon Fiesta is a favorite treat for families. Our Albuquerque hotel is close to all major hospitals, the Pit Arena, Old Town and downtown. Business travelers in town with Sandia National Labs and the Presbyterian Hospital enjoy the convenience of having everything so close including access to those red eye flights. The Cancer Center, Greyhound Bus Station, UNM Lobo Club and Pit basketball are all just a short drive away. Fantastic Mexican food is nearby, and our Albuquerque hotel is just minutes from three casinos. We are one hour from Santa Fe, NM but many guests prefer to stay right here and take advantage of the luxurious amenities.
